Private foster care companies in Kentucky typically pay foster parents between $25 to $30 per day per child, depending on the child's age and specific needs. Additionally, foster parents may receive reimbursement for expenses related to the child's care, such as clothing, food, and medical costs. Compensation can vary between agencies and may also be influenced by the child's special needs or circumstances.
